By the way, experts call this tracking method ADS-B. This allows you to follow all flight movements on the screen at the same time. The evaluation of these data takes place in the flight tracker in real time. This data is now sent out by transponder from the aircraft and received on the ground by a receiving station. This data can be the exact GPS position, the speed, the altitude or even the flight direction.
